MENU

最強のAIエージェントを日本語で使うには?Claude Code導入の基本を徹底解説!

最近、エンジニアの間で話題になっている「Claude Code」をご存知でしょうか。Anthropic社がリリースしたこのツールは、ターミナル上でAIが自律的にコードを書いてくれる画期的な開発アシスタントです。でも、いざ使おうとすると「英語の指示ばかりで難しそう」「料金体系がよくわからない」「日本語環境で正しく動くの?」といった不安を感じる方も多いかなと思います。

この記事では、Claude Codeの使い方の基本から、日本語での利用を快適にするための設定、気になる料金プランの比較まで、初心者の方にも分かりやすく解説します。インストール手順やVS Codeとの連携方法も紹介するので、この記事を読み終える頃には、あなたの開発環境に最強の相棒を迎え入れる準備が整っているはずですよ。

  • Claude Codeを日本語環境でストレスなく使うための具体的な設定方法
  • 初心者でも迷わないインストール手順とVS Codeでの便利な活用術
  • ProプランやAPI従量課金など、自分に合った料金プランの選び方
  • CursorやClineといった他のAIツールとの違いと使い分けのポイント
目次

初心者向けClaude Codeの使い方の基本と日本語設定

まずは、Claude Codeがどのようなツールなのか、そして動かすために最低限必要な準備について見ていきましょう。CLI(コマンドライン)ツールと聞くと難しく感じるかもしれませんが、ポイントを押さえれば初心者の方でもスムーズに導入できますよ。

開発を自律化するClaude Codeとは

Claude Codeは、私たちが普段使っているブラウザ版のClaudeや、単なるコード補完ツールとは一線を画す存在です。最大の特徴は、コンピュータのターミナル(コマンドラインインターフェース)上で直接動作し、ファイル操作やコマンド実行までをAIが自分で行う「エージェント型」ツールであるという点にあります。

従来のAIアシスタントは、チャット欄に表示されたコードを人間が手動でコピー&ペーストし、必要に応じて人間がターミナルで実行を確認するスタイルが一般的でした。しかし、Claude Codeは違います。「このプロジェクトのディレクトリ構成を理解して、新しいAPIエンドポイントを追加して」と一言指示を出すだけで、AIが自らディレクトリを探索し、既存のコードを読み込み、新しいファイルを作成したり既存ファイルを編集したりしてくれます。さらに、修正したコードが正しく動くかテストコマンドまで実行してくれるのです。

この「自律性」がもたらす最大のメリットは、文脈(コンテキスト)の深さです。Claude Codeはプロジェクト全体を把握する能力に長けており、特定のファイルだけでなくプロジェクト全体の依存関係を考慮した修正が可能です。まさに、あなたの隣に座って一緒にコードを書く「分身」のようなエンジニアが誕生したと言っても過言ではありません。特に、開発の初期段階でのボイラープレート(定型文)の作成や、面倒なテストコードの量産、バグの特定といった作業において、人間の認知負荷を劇的に下げてくれる存在になるはずです。

導入に必要なNode.jsのインストール手順

Claude Codeを動かす土台となるのが、JavaScriptの実行環境である「Node.js」です。このツールはNode.js上で動作するnpmパッケージとして提供されているため、まずはPCにNode.jsがインストールされている必要があります。公式ではバージョン18.0.0以降が必須とされていますが、安定した動作のためには最新のLTS(長期サポート)版を導入するのが一番安心かなと思います。

公式ドキュメントでは、開発環境ごとのバージョン競合を避け、簡単にアップデートを管理するために「Volta」というバージョン管理ツールの使用が強く推奨されています。

具体的な導入手順は、以下の3ステップで進めるのがスムーズです。ターミナルに慣れていない方でも、コマンドを順番にコピー&ペーストしていけば大丈夫ですよ。

  1. Voltaのインストール: 公式サイトからインストーラーをダウンロードするか、Mac/Linuxなら curl https://get.volta.sh | bash を実行します。
  2. Node.jsのセットアップ: ターミナルを再起動し、 volta install node と入力します。これで最新の安定版Node.jsが使えるようになります。
  3. Claude Codeのインストール: 最後に npm install -g @anthropic-ai/claude-code を実行します。この際、Mac環境などで権限エラーが出る場合は、環境に合わせた適切なパス設定を確認してみてくださいね。

インストールが完了したら、任意のプロジェクトフォルダ内で claude と打ち込んでみましょう。初回起動時にはAnthropicアカウントへのログイン認証が求められますが、画面の指示に従ってブラウザで認証を済ませるだけで、すぐにAIとの対話を開始できます。一度設定してしまえば、あとはいつでもコマンド一つで強力なアシスタントを呼び出せるようになります。

初めてでも安心なVS Code拡張機能の連携

「ターミナルだけで開発を進めるのは、何が起きているか分からなくて少し怖い…」と感じる方も多いのではないでしょうか。そんな方にぜひ活用してほしいのが、VS Code(Visual Studio Code)との連携機能です。Anthropic社は公式にVS Code向けの拡張機能を提供しており、これを使うことでGUI(グラフィカルな操作画面)とCLI(コマンド操作)のいいとこ取りが可能になります。

VS Code拡張機能版を利用する最大の利点は、AIが提案した変更箇所を「差分ビュー(Diffビュー)」で直感的に確認できることです。ターミナル上でのコード修正は文字情報だけになりがちですが、VS Code上であれば、左側に修正前、右側に修正後のコードが色分けされて表示されるため、一目で何が変わるのかが分かります。「AIが勝手に大切なコードを消しちゃった!」という事故を未然に防ぎ、1行ずつ人間がレビューしながら変更を確定(Accept)させることができるため、心理的なハードルがぐっと下がりますね。

使い始め方も非常にシンプルです。VS Codeの拡張機能マーケットプレイスで「Claude」と検索してインストールするだけ。その後、サイドバーに出現するClaudeのアイコンをクリックし、Web版のアカウントでログインすれば、エディタとAIが完全に同期した開発環境が整います。ファイルをわざわざ開いてAIに読み込ませる手間もなく、今開いているファイルに対して直接「この関数をリファクタリングして」と頼めるようになるのは、一度体験すると戻れない便利さですよ。

Claude Codeを料金プラン別に徹底比較

Claude Codeを本格的に導入するにあたって、避けて通れないのがコストの話ですよね。現在は「Claude Proサブスクリプション(月額定額)」と「Anthropic API(従量課金)」の2つのルートが用意されています。どちらが自分に合っているかは、開発ボリュームや予算管理の考え方によって変わってきます。

比較項目Proプラン(定額制)API(従量課金制)
月額費用$20(固定)使った分だけ(下限なし)
利用上限5時間ごとのメッセージ数制限ありクレジット上限まで実質無制限
向いている人Web版Claudeも併用し、定額で抑えたい個人開発者大規模プロジェクトを扱うプロや法人ユーザー
管理のしやすさ家計簿が楽。追加料金なし。残高管理が必要だが、使わない月は0円。

個人的な感覚としては、まずは「Proプラン」で試してみるのがおすすめかなと思います。Web版のClaude 3.5 Sonnetなども無制限(制限内)に使えるため、総合的なコスパが高いからです。ただし、Claude Codeは「プロジェクト内のファイルを読み込む」という特性上、1回のやり取りで消費されるトークン量がWeb版チャットより多くなりがちです。そのため、大規模なソースコードを読み込ませて長時間作業すると、Proプランの制限に早く達してしまうことも。その場合は、上限を気にせずガシガシ使えるAPI(BYOK: Bring Your Own Key)方式への切り替えを検討すると良いでしょう。

従量課金APIとプロンプトキャッシュの仕組み

API経由での利用を考えている方が最も懸念するのは「高額な請求が来ないか」という点ですよね。これを解消するためにAnthropicが導入した画期的な機能が「プロンプトキャッシュ(Prompt Caching)」です。Claude Codeはこの機能をフル活用するように設計されています。

通常、AIは質問のたびに「これまでの会話履歴」と「プロジェクトのコード全体」を最初から読み込み直します。1万行のコードがあるプロジェクトなら、10回目の質問でも1万行分の料金がかかってしまう…というのがこれまでの常識でした。しかし、プロンプトキャッシュを使うと、AIが一度読み込んだ情報をサーバー側に一時保存(キャッシュ)しておけます。2回目以降のアクセスでは、その保存されたデータを利用するため、キャッシュされた部分の入力料金が最大で90%も割引されるのです。

これはコスト面だけでなく、レスポンスの速さにも直結します。大規模なドキュメントや複雑なリポジトリを読み込ませる際、最初の一回こそ数秒かかりますが、その後のやり取りは驚くほどスムーズになります。Claude Codeはこのキャッシュ管理を自動で行ってくれるため、ユーザーは特に意識することなく、お財布に優しい爆速開発を享受できるというわけです。この技術があるからこそ、ターミナル上でプロジェクト全体を相手にした対話が実用レベルで実現しているんですね。

初心者が注意すべき安全な権限モードの選び方

「AIにターミナルの操作権限を与えるなんて、システムを壊されたりしないか心配」という不安は、実は非常に正しい感覚です。AIは完璧ではありませんし、時には誤ったシェルコマンドを生成してしまうリスクもゼロではありません。そこで重要になるのが、Claude Codeに備わっている「権限モード(Permissions)」の設定です。

セキュリティと利便性のバランスを考慮し、初心者のうちは、AIの操作ごとに人間の承認を挟む「Suggested(推奨)」モード以外は使わないようにしましょう。

Claude Codeには主に以下の2つのモードがあります。

  • Suggested(デフォルト): AIが「ファイルを保存する」「テストを実行する」といったアクションを起こす前に、必ず画面上に Allow [y/n]? という確認を表示します。これなら、AIが意図しないファイルを上書きしようとした時に「n」で拒否できるので、絶対に安心です。
  • Not-Suggested / Auto-approve: AIに特定のコマンド実行(例:読み取り専用コマンドなど)を自動許可する設定です。作業スピードは上がりますが、予期せぬ挙動を招く恐れがあるため、ツールの特性を完全に理解するまでは避けるべきです。

また、Claude Codeはデフォルトで .gitignore に指定されているファイルを無視するように作られています。これにより、APIキーが含まれる .env ファイルや、巨大な node_modules フォルダを誤ってAIに送信し、情報漏洩や無駄な課金が発生するリスクを最小限に抑えています。こうした安全装置がしっかりしているからこそ、安心してメインの開発環境に導入できるわけですね。

実践的なClaude Codeの使い方と日本語環境の最適化

ここからは、Claude Codeをより快適に、特に日本語で使いやすくするためのカスタマイズ術を深掘りしていきましょう。デフォルトのままだと英語で返答されることも多いため、少しの設定で使い心地が激変します。

常に日本語で返答させる設定ファイルの作り方

Claude Codeを使っていて一番のストレスになるのが、「日本語で話しかけたのに、返答が英語で返ってくる」という現象です。AIのモデル自体は日本語が堪能なのですが、システムプロンプトの都合上、デフォルトでは英語が優先される傾向にあります。これを根本から解決するには、プロジェクト内に CLAUDE.md というファイルを作成するのが最も確実な方法です。

このファイルは、いわば「AIへの常駐指示書」として機能します。使い方は簡単で、プロジェクトのルートディレクトリ(一番上の階層)にこのファイルを作成し、以下のような指示を日本語で記述しておくだけです。

CLAUDE.md の記述例:
・すべての返答は日本語で行ってください。
・コード内のコメントや説明文も日本語で統一してください。
・専門用語を日本語に訳すと不自然な場合は、英語のまま併記してください。

これを設置しておくと、Claude Codeは起動時に必ずこの内容を読み込み、あなたの好みに合わせたコミュニケーションスタイルを維持してくれるようになります。いちいち「日本語で話して」と毎回頼む手間がなくなるだけで、開発のリズムが格段に良くなりますよ。もし、PC上のすべてのプロジェクトで共通の日本語設定を適用したい場合は、ホームディレクトリの ~/.claude/config.json を編集する方法もありますが、まずはプロジェクト単位で管理できる CLAUDE.md から試すのがおすすめかなと思います。

VS Codeで日本語入力の崩れを解消する方法

ターミナル(CLI)上で日本語を扱う際、多くのユーザーが直面するのが「インライン入力の不具合」です。文字を入力している最中に、文字が消えたり、二重に表示されたり、カーソル位置がずれたりする現象ですね。これはターミナルエミュレータと日本語入力システム(IME)の相性問題なのですが、コードの指示を出す際にこれが起きると非常にイライラしてしまいます。

この問題を一気に解決してくれるのが、有志によって開発されたVS Code拡張機能の活用、あるいは入力補助ツールの併用です。特に、VS Codeの統合ターミナルを使っている場合は、エディタの設定から "terminal.integrated.gpuAcceleration": "on" を試したり、フォント設定を見直したりすることで改善することがあります。しかし、最も確実なのは「日本語入力をターミナルに直接打たない」という工夫です。

例えば、VS Codeのサイドパネルで動くClaudeの拡張機能を使えば、通常のテキストエディタと同じ感覚で日本語をタイピングし、送信ボタンを押すだけで済みます。これならIMEのバグに悩まされることは一切ありません。もしどうしてもターミナルで使いたい場合は、メモ帳などに書いた日本語の指示をコピー&ペーストして貼り付けるのも、シンプルながら非常に有効な回避策です。無理にターミナル内で格闘するより、スムーズに指示を伝えられる方法を選ぶのが、賢いClaude Codeの使い方と言えるでしょう。

音声入力の日本語認識を有効化する設定手順

Claude Codeには、未来の操作感を実現する /voice コマンドが搭載されています。マイクに向かって話すだけで、AIがその内容を理解してコードを書き始めてくれる機能です。キーボードを叩くのが疲れた時や、複雑なロジックを言葉で説明したい時に非常に強力なのですが、初期状態では「英語」認識モードになっていることが多いのが難点です。

日本語で音声入力を楽しむためには、設定の変更が必要です。まず、Claude Codeを起動した状態で /config と入力してください。すると設定メニューが表示されるので、その中から「Speech-to-Text」や「Language Settings」に関連する項目を探します。ここで Japanese を選択、あるいは環境変数で言語を指定することで、日本語の音声を正確に拾ってくれるようになります。

日本語音声入力を活用するコツは、少しハキハキと、句読点を意識して話すことです。「この関数のエラーハンドリングを追加して、ログにエラー内容を出力するように修正して」と口頭で伝えるだけで、AIがガリガリとコードを書き換えていく様子は、まさに魔法のようです。深夜の集中力が切れてきた時間帯など、思考をそのまま言葉にするだけで作業が進む快感を、ぜひ一度味わってみてください。

複数ファイル修正を効率化するPlanモード

小規模な修正ならAIに即座に任せても大丈夫ですが、機能の追加や大規模なリファクタリングなど、複数のファイルにまたがる修正を行う場合は、AIがいきなりコードを書き始めると「思っていたのと違う!」という結果になりがちです。そんなリスクを回避し、作業効率を最大化するのが「Planモード」の活用です。

指示を出す際に「まずは実行プランを立てて」と付け加えるか、AIが自発的にプランを提示するように仕向けます。すると、Claude Codeはコードを書き換える前に、「1. Aファイルのこの関数を修正」「2. Bファイルに新しい型定義を追加」「3. 最後にCテストを実行」といった具体的な作業工程をリストアップしてくれます。私たちはそのリストを見て、手順に漏れがないか、設計思想が合っているかを事前にチェックできるわけです。

このステップを挟むことのメリットは計り知れません。もしプランが間違っていれば、コードが書き換えられる前に「2の手順は不要だから、代わりにDファイルを確認して」と修正指示を出せます。これにより、無駄なコード生成によるトークン消費(=課金)を抑えられるだけでなく、後から手動で元に戻すという最悪の作業を防ぐことができます。プロのエンジニアが設計書を書いてから実装に入るのと同じプロセスを、AIとの対話で再現できるのがこのモードの真髄です。

履歴を整理してコストを抑えるコマンド操作

Claude Codeとの会話を長く続けていると、AIは文脈を維持するために「これまでのやり取りの全履歴」を常に持ち歩こうとします。しかし、これには2つのデメリットがあります。一つは、読み込む情報量が増えることで「料金(消費トークン)が高くなる」こと。もう一つは、情報が混ざり合って「AIの回答精度が落ちる」ことです。

これを防ぐために覚えておきたいのが、履歴管理のための特殊コマンドです。

  • /clear : これまでの会話履歴を完全にリセットします。一つのタスク(例:バグ修正)が終わって別の作業に移る時は、必ずこのコマンドを打ちましょう。AIの頭の中が真っ新になり、新しい指示に対して正確で安価な回答が得られるようになります。
  • /compact : 履歴が長くなりすぎた時、重要なポイントだけを要約して残し、不要な詳細は削ぎ落とします。文脈を維持しつつ、トークン消費を抑えたい時に有効です。
  • /undo : 直前のAIによるファイル操作を取り消します。「今の修正はやっぱりなしで!」という時に、手動で戻す手間を省いてくれます。

これらのコマンドを使いこなすことで、Claude Codeを単なる「使い捨てのチャット」ではなく、高度にコントロールされた「開発ツール」として運用できるようになります。こまめなリセットは、お財布にも優しく、かつAIのパフォーマンスを最大限に引き出すための、最も重要なテクニックの一つです。

自律型Claude Codeの使い方と日本語化のまとめ

いかがでしたでしょうか。Claude Codeは、単にコードを提案するだけの存在を超え、私たちの指示を受けて自ら考え、行動する「真のパートナー」へと進化しています。英語ベースのツールであることに最初は抵抗を感じるかもしれませんが、今回紹介した「CLAUDE.mdによる日本語化」「VS Codeとの連携」「Planモードによる確実な進行」を実践すれば、日本の開発現場でも即戦力として活躍してくれるはずです。

最新のAI技術を追いかけるのは大変なことですが、Claude Codeのような自律型ツールを使いこなすスキルは、これからのエンジニアにとって大きな武器になります。まずは、環境構築の第一歩としてNode.jsをインストールするところから始めてみてください。一度その便利さを体験すれば、あなたの開発スタイルは劇的に、そしてよりクリエイティブなものへと変わっていくはずですよ。

目次